![]() ![]() However, the DPF system prevents this contamination. Particulate matter produced by incomplete fuel-air combustion in the engine can contaminate the air. The performance of the DPF system is based on the absorption of particulate matter (soot).Many countries worldwide have passed laws in different years to make using this technology mandatory in most diesel-fueled vehicles worldwide (The use of DPF for road vehicles goes back to 1985 and, for other non-road cars, several years earlier.)
